Job summary

The Glebe Surgery is a new state-of-the-art building set in beautiful surroundings at the foot of the South Downs National Park and currently has approximately 13,500 registered patients.

The Glebe Surgery is looking for an experienced and motivated Practice Manager to lead the HR, operational, compliance and patient relationship functions of our busy GP surgery. This is a key leadership role, responsible for ensuring the smooth, safe and effective running of the practice while supporting our clinical and administrative teams.The successful candidate will provide clear operational leadership and oversight, support continuous improvement, and maintain high standards of patient care, and regulatory compliance.

Main duties of the job

Operational Leadership - Oversee day-to-day practice operations, ensuring efficient workflows and service delivery.

HR & People Management Lead recruitment, onboarding, performance management and staff development.

Compliance & Governance Maintain CQC standards, statutory requirements, policies, risk assessments and audits.

Financial Management Oversight of the PCSE process and budgets. Balance resources and costs.

Strategic Planning Support partners with business planning, service development and long-term organisational stability.

Patient Services Oversight Ensure high-quality patient experience, complaints handling and communication.

Stakeholder Engagement Liaise with other PCN Practice Managers, the ICB, external agencies and contractors.

Leadership & Culture Foster a positive, supportive and collaborative working environment.

Job description

Scope

Responsible for the smooth and efficient running of the Practice, to ensure that all non-clinical aspects of the Practice are managed, so that the Partners and other clinicians, can focus on patient care and Clinical issues.

The post holder will need to maintain an operational overview of the Practice, identifying and highlighting key risks that impact on the operational effectiveness of the Practice, e.g staff resources, skills, moral, technologies, building systems and compliance.

The post holder will be required to make effective judgements about the delegation of work tasks whilst retaining overall accountability for achievement.

The objectives of the role:

Financial Management.

o Managing payroll, approving invoices, working with the Accounts Manager to ensure compliance and confidentiality for access to bank accounts.

o Working with the Business Manager to ensure sound and compliant management of the practice finances

Human Resources.

o Recruiting and managing the onboarding process for new staff.

o Overseeing the interview process.

o Overseeing the Appraisal process

o Identifying performance issues amongst non-clinical staff

o Managing discipline and grievances throughout the practice

o Use of 3rd Party expert HR resources when appropriate

Compliance and Governance

o Ensuring the Practice adheres to health and safety regulations and CQC requirements.

o Liaising with solicitors for Partner aspects and ad-hoc legal matters

o Maintain an overview of key risks affecting the business

o Implement and update policies and procedures

Operations

o Oversight of key operational aspects are maintained and managed effectively

About us

The Glebe Surgery in Storrington is a large, well-rated NHS GP practice providing comprehensive primary care services to the local community.

CQC Rating: Good across all domains Safe, Effective, Caring, Responsive, Well-led (last inspected October 2023).

Patient Satisfaction: Around 80.76% report a good overall experience; 86.13% would recommend the practice.

GP Team: 9 GPs (mix of partners and salaried), plus an ANP, practice nurses, HCAs, and a full reception/admin team.

Services: Full GMS contract including diagnostic & screening procedures, maternity/midwifery, family planning, minor surgery, COPD clinic, phlebotomy, child health & immunisations.

Opening Hours: Monday-Friday 08:30-18:30, with additional evening/weekend access via the local GP access hub

Out of hours: Provided by NHS 111.
